Pink wave in 2004 and 2010, blue wave in 2015, the departmental elections - formerly called cantonal - are often a sanction for the national power in place.
This reading will not be possible this year, La République en Marche, by Emmanuel Macron, having, by definition, no outgoing departmental executive.
The stake will rather be a rebalancing between the right and the left
,
the latter having lost 29 departments in 2015 - a record - (27 for the benefit of the right, 1 of the Modem and 1 of the Corsican regionalists).

But under the alternation, there are permanence, revealing a France of the right and a France of the left immutable, whatever the alternations.
40 immovable bastions
Le Figaro
thus studied the political evolutions in each metropolitan department since the Liberation (taking into account certain reclassifications following the bipolarization which appeared under the Fifth Republic).
It thus appears that France is, at the local level, more stable than it is often said.
